iconAbout Swanston House

PBSA

Swanston House is a Belfast student accommodation that offers en-suite and studio rooms. En-suite rooms come in two styles; Bronze and silver; while studio rooms come in three styles; Bronze, Platinum and Accessible. Whichever your choice is, your room will come with a small double bed with under bed storage, a desk with its chair, a wardrobe and a full-length mirror.

Features:

Your studio or en-suite room in this Belfast student accommodation will also come with a private bathroom. Studio rooms come with their private fitted kitchenette; while if you choose an en-suite room, you will get access to the shared kitchen and living area.

Swanston House offers high-speed Wi-Fi, on-site laundry facilities and bike storage. It has a common area, a quiet study room, a cinema room and an outdoor courtyard. The property also has CCTV and free contents insurance. You will find an onsite staff for your help around the clock with 24/7 support and a social calendar busy with events throughout the year. Highlights Nearby:

Ulster University's City Centre Campus is just a 10-minute walk away from the property. While Queen's University is 20 minutes on foot.

More than 6 bus stations surround the property. Queen Street is just a minute walk away; while King Street is 2 minutes away on foot.

Cancellation Policy

Cancellation Policy

Can my booking be cancelled before I check in?

Yes. Your booking may be cancelled if:

  • Rent or deposits are unpaid
  • A valid guarantor agreement is not provided
  • You fail to check in within 14 days of the tenancy start date (unless otherwise agreed)
  • You are unable to start or continue your course

Can my tenancy be terminated after I move in?

Yes. Termination may occur if:

  • You are no longer a full-time student in the UK
  • You engage in criminal or anti-social behaviour
  • You breach the tenancy/occupation agreement
  • Rent remains unpaid after 14 days

Termination does not remove liability for unpaid rent or contractual obligations.

What is the cooling-off period?

You may cancel for a full refund of deposits and payments if you cancel:

  • Within 3 days of accepting your agreement
  • Within 24 hours if your booking is made on or after 1 August

The cooling-off period ends once you collect your keys.

What happens if I cancel after the cooling-off period?

You remain liable for rent for the full tenancy term, unless:

  • You meet the Cancellation Criteria, or
  • You provide a suitable replacement tenant/contract holder

What qualifies as a replacement tenant?

The replacement must:

  • Be a student
  • Meet the property’s accommodation preferences
  • Have no outstanding arrears
  • Sign the agreement for the remaining tenancy period

A £50 tenancy takeover fee applies.
Takeovers are only permitted until 31 May of the academic year.

When can I cancel without penalty?

Cancellation may be approved under the following Cancellation Criteria:

  • Visa refusal (application declined, not later revoked)
  • Academic failure (required grades not achieved; no longer a student)
  • Exceptional circumstances, including:
  • Serious medical conditions
  • Bereavement
  • Other qualifying ANUK/Unipol Code grounds

What evidence is required?

Official supporting documents from relevant authorities, such as:

  • UCAS
  • Visa authorities
  • Universities or recognised institutions

How do I request cancellation under these criteria?

Submit your request via email or written notice. Include all required supporting evidence.

When does my liability end if cancellation is approved?

  • Before the tenancy start date → Release applies from the tenancy start date (after approval)
  • After the tenancy start date → Release applies 4 weeks after evidence approval
  • Rent remains payable until the release date

Will my deposit be refunded?

Yes. The damage deposit will be returned minus:

  • Any unpaid rent
  • Charges for room/flat damages

What situations do NOT qualify for cancellation?

  • Completing exams or the academic year early
  • Change of mind
  • Single-semester courses
  • Online study
  • Choosing to commute

In these cases, you must find a replacement tenant.

Are there different rules by location?

  • Northern Ireland → Termination possible after 14 days of unpaid rent

The above cancellation policy is a synopsis of the property’s cancellation policy. There could be a few changes incorporated from time to time. Hence, we recommend you review the full Accommodation Contract for a comprehensive understanding of their cancellation policies.
